Na internetu je spousta dat, ale software zatím neumí říci, co znamenají. To se začíná měnit a data dostávají význam. Nedostávají ho sama od sebe – webdesigneři se musí něco nového naučit. Začíná se mluvit o sémantice, Sémantickém Webu a technologiích, které jsou s ním spojené. Představme si tu asi nejmocnější pro popis sémantiky v rámci HTML stránky – RDFa.
Články strana 142 z 174
V minulém článku jsme ukázali, že Git je nástroj pro správu verzí, který je zároveň velmi jednoduchý i velmi flexibilní. Především nám však nevnucuje pečlivé plánování pracovních postupů a neříká „to jsi nejdřív měl…“ Dnes se podíváme na to, zdali to platí i při práci s větvemi (branch) a jejich slučováním (merge).
Redakce přeje všem čtenářům i autorům hezké, klidné svátky a vše nejlepší do nového roku. Děkujeme za přízeň a těšíme se na další pravidelná setkání u Zdrojáku v roce 2010.
V posledním díle stručného seznámení s agilními metodikami vývoje si představíme metodu Getting Real, která je vhodná pro vytváření webových stránek a aplikací v malých týmech, a přidáme užitečný seznam agilních technik.
Přinášíme vám první část pětidílného seriálu o tom, co vám může nabídnout verzovací systém Git. Budeme se v něm spolu s Karlem Minaříkem, propagátorem tohoto systému v ČR, věnovat jak obecným důvodům, tak okrajovým či unikátním vlastnostem Gitu. V dnešní části se zaměříme na svobodomyslnou povahu Gitu.
Po minulém úvodu, kde jsme si představili agilní metodiky a techniky obecněji, nastal čas podívat se na pravděpodobně nejznámější metodiku agilního programování, která nese název Scrum. Kdo je Scrum Master? Kdo jsou kuřata a kdo prasata? A proč? Vše se dozvíte v dnešním pokračování.
V PHP si může vývojář vybrat z mnoha desítek či stovek frameworků, které s větší či menší měrou komplexity a komfortu řeší nejčastější problémy či nejčastěji opakované práce, které řeší téměř každý vývojář. Pojďme se podívat na některé frameworky, které mají společnou jednu věc: Jsou opravdu miniaturní!
Každý vývojář real-time interaktivních webových aplikací jistě narazil na limity současných technik (AJAX, AJAJ, iframe) a alespoň jednou si přál, aby bylo možné komunikovat se serverem trochu „živěji“, pomocí obousměrného komunikačního kanálu. Taková možnost právě přichází, a jmenuje se Web Sockets.
K tomu, aby byl člověk dobrým programátorem, nestačí znát jen programovací jazyky a mít praxi. Opravdový vývojář se neobejde bez znalostí v dalších oblastech, například metodiky práce. Jedním z nejdiskutovanějších pojmů v této oblasti je takzvané Agilní programování. V tomto seriálu si ukážeme, že nejde jen o módní výraz.
Před časem vzbudil článek s názvem XSLT: Jazyk budoucnosti velmi živou diskusi, která se motala kolem technických záležitostí a opomíjela podstatu problému nasazení XSLT u webových aplikací. Ta leží zcela jinde než v tom, která XSLT knihovna je rychlejší. Pojďme se dnes na otázku „XSLT na webu“ podívat SUBJEKTIVNĚ…